gpt4 book ai didi

Java Swing 设计

转载 作者:行者123 更新时间:2023-12-02 14:06:05 27 4
gpt4 key购买 nike

我有一个关于编写 Swing UI 的问题。如果我想制作一个带有某些选项的软件,例如在第一个框架上,我有三个按钮(新建、选项、退出)。

现在,如果用户单击新按钮,我想将框架中的整个内容更改为其他内容。我知道我必须使用 addActionListener 到该按钮。但我的问题是如何更改框架中的内容。创建新框架然后使用 setVisible() 对我来说不是一个选择。

如果需要删除多个对象,那么使用frame.remove()所有对象似乎很尴尬。或者说这是正确的方法吗?

最佳答案

查看Card Layout 。我也可能会使用菜单项而不是按钮。

关于Java Swing 设计,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/1947812/

27 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com